Foot Hazards In Oil & Gas
Processing and energy facilities can combine slippery surfaces, hot areas, heavy equipment, sharp objects and electrical risk controls. Each site must define its required performance.
- Oil or hydrocarbon-contaminated surfaces
- Heat and hot working areas
- Heavy equipment and impact risks
- Sharp objects and site-specific electrical hazards

Recommended Oil & Gas Footwear
Industrial, heat-resistant and penetration-resistant boots can be evaluated. Oil/hydrocarbon-resistant outsole and electrical protection options require project-specific confirmation and are not implied for every model.
- Industrial Safety Boots
- Heat Resistant Safety Boots
- Puncture Resistant Safety Boots
- Electrical Protection Options Where Applicable
